'Hari Puttar' - a kids' film with comedy and suspense

'Hari Puttar - A Comedy of Errors', which Hollywood studio Warner Bros alleged was a copyright violation of their 'Harry Potter' franchise, bears no similarity to the English film series and is actually the story of a lonely kid played by Zain Khan. The film, which releases this Friday, is directed by Lucky Kohli and Rajesh Bajaj. Produced by Mirchi Movies, it also stars talented Sarika along with Jackie Shroff.

The glitter store of Bollywood

Are you one of those who stare wideeyed in multiplexes, wondering where those ornate brass lamps and crystal chandeliers go after they've dazzled everybody who watches movies like Devdas, Kabhi Khushi Kabhie Ghum and Om Shanti Om? A little shop along Andheri-Kurla Road provides the answer to that question. For, step into Evergreen Classics and it's almost like walking into the sets of a period film. Stained glass lamps dangle from the ceiling, huge brass cauldrons stand stacked up on the floor, and the shelves are full of brass, bronze and silver knickknacks. Set up in 1959, the shop has stayed with the family since its inception, along with an ever-growing treasure trove of valuable bric-a-brac — nothing for sale, only available to hire. "My grandfather, Mohammed Usman, started the shop and most of these items are from his collection. They come from all over the country," says one of the present owners, named Mohammed Usman after his grandfather. The shop, now nearly 50 years old, he says, has always been run by the family. "First it was my grandfather, then his sons and now us grandchildren," says Usman, who holds a degree in interior design, but emphasises that this business requires an inborn talent. While they began by renting their wares to the film industry, they have begun to diversify into weddings now and also provide them for wedding decorations and other events. "Some of them pieces are antiques, while some are recreations. Our speciality, however, are the chandeliers," says Usman, also adding that the shop is one of the oldest in the field, though several have been established in recent times as the industry grew. Usman says art directors of various films come to meet them with detailed requirements. "As per the requirement of the script, they place orders and we execute them," he says. The many years of being associated with Bollywood set decoration means the family has interacted with and befriended several industry seniors. "K Asif, the director of Mughal-e-Azam, would come and meet my grandfather often," recalls Usman. He says that the family is amid plans to expand their business further. After all, much of tinseltown’s real glitter comes from here. Screen India

Unleashing visual effects in Drona

In a quest to make Drona a magical film, director Goldie Behl has used a lot of VFX. David Bush, VFX supervisor, gives an insight Pre-production stage I have had a good fortune to have been working on Drona since the last six months. During the pre-production and shooting stages, I was presented with numerous stimulating challenges in the making of this film while now in the all important post- production phase of the film, things are as exciting as the pre-production stage. Shoot It was an exciting shoot as we invented practical solutions for complex shots - how to do a motion control track underwater (without using waterproofed motion control), shooting a stunning action sequence on a running train - and even getting our hero (played by the Abhishek Bachchan) to jump off the roof of a moving train to a horseback. After we had the excellently shot film material, we decided that Drona deserved a pristine and sharp overall look, especially with its acquired status as one of India's most important films of the year. Hence, we decided to investigate the possibilities of doing the Digital Intermediate (DI) in 4k in several facilities that trumpeted 4k workflows in Mumbai. We had seen some recent Indian blockbusters go the 2k route in 1:2.35 cinemascope format but weren't happy with the overall soft image that is derived at that resolution - in fact, centre extraction of a 2k scanned image is really down to the equivalent of less than a thousand lines of resolution and I personally think that this is inadequate for wide format films on the big screen. What followed? I explained to all and sundry about the potential facilities that we wanted and warned that we would have to accommodate editorial changes and last minute VFX versions into the two and a quarter hour film in the final stages of grading, although this has become practically the norm with most films today - all the same, I wanted to be sure that our requirements would be taken care of.. Technique usage We were shown various opportunities, systems, colourists and theoretical workflows by quite a number of facilities - all of them highly motivated and stimulated to work on one of the most-awaited projects of the year here in India. To be straight, these techniques may be eminently useful for getting more out of less and indeed I have used them effectively myself in the past, but together with Goldie Behl and Sameer Arya the director of photography, we had already decided that we wanted nothing but the best for Drona and that we weren't going to accept any compromises on the film's quality and that actually meant that we needed to do the entire process in full- blown 4 k; this accurately matches the original camera negative when well calibrated and fine tuned, and makes the DI process more exciting as there is no quality compromise for using all of those wonderful and creative colour grading tools that DI has become so renowned for. Shooting and VFX facilities The principal cinematography was done at Prague, Namibia, Mumbai and Rajasthan. For visual effects I had taken stock of many facilities, seen their showreels, got to know the set ups. I asked them for estimates for numerous VFX shots. Finally we settled for Mumbai's most-preferred facilities like EyeQube Studios, Future Works, Prana and to larger extent at Tata Elxsi. Future Works repertoire The actual workflow set up in Future Works with the help of the highly experienced Steve Shaw, is based on Spirit 4k for scanning, Pablo iQ for editing and grading, and Arrilaser for film recording. The VFX are sent to the various aforementioned facilities and are directly available on-line in Future Works itself, after which the finished effects go back into the facility's 4k Pablo with 8 hours of 4k memory. After the grade and edit in 4k, film recording to inter-negative was done on the facility's 4k Arrilaser. For Drona we contracted Steve Shaw to assist with the DI. Steve is no stranger to me, having set up Cinecittà Digital with him in 2001, so I am happy that he can contribute his creative and technical flair to this project as well. He will be co-ordinating with Future Works' own talented DI grading team. There's nothing like experience for getting the job done well. Kind of work done We had already tested ways of making the metallic components of our hero's costume more brilliant, for example; and even more exciting is the knowledge that we will make extensive use of the effects toolset of Pablo during the DI online and grade. We will be able to add in and see in context, camera-shake on the fast-action sequences, thus generally saving the effect count considerably by using the power of the system to do many of these so-called “optical” effects, as they are generally known. In short Drona is pushing the bench mark ever higher in the fast-growing Indian Film Industry, and I'm proud to be part of the team actively pushing the quality envelope. Screen India

Akshay Kumar to adopt flood-hit village in Bihar

Bollywood star Akshay Kumar will adopt a flood-hit village in Bihar and help rehabilitate the victims, filmmaker Prakash Jha, who is also engaged in relief work, said on Sunday. "Akshay Kumar has decided to adopt a village for rehabilitation," Jha told reporters. Jha, who is from Bihar, has set up an organisation called Punarwaas with help from NGOs like Anubhooti and Prayas.
